Web1 Meter (m) is equal to 0.001 kilometer (km). To convert meters to km, multiply the meter value by 0.001 or divide by 1000. For example, to convert 100 meters to km, divide 100 by 1000, that makes 0.1 km in 100 meters. meters to kilometers formula kilometer = meter * 0.001 kilometer = meter / 1000 How to convert kilometers to meters? WebOne degree of latitude equals approximately 364,000 feet (69 miles), one minute equals 6,068 feet (1.15 miles), and one-second equals 101 feet. One-degree of longitude equals 288,200 feet (54.6 miles), one minute equals 4,800 feet (0.91 mile), and one second equals 80 feet. Illustration showing longitude convergence.
